Expense
Normally, heat pumps are more cost effective to operate than furnaces. They usually utilize electricity and cooling agent to extract warmth from exterior air, and then move it into your home. You can take advantage of less costly electricity rates during off-peak hours to additionally lower your home heating prices.

Unlike heat pumps, gas or wood-burning furnaces use combustion to produce heat, giving off flue gases into the atmosphere that can be damaging to your wellness. These heating systems are additionally less energy-efficient than heatpump, and their higher operating costs can add up gradually.

Heaters are extra complicated than heat pumps and call for routine maintenance to ensure the proper feature of all components. In spite of this, they often tend to last longer than heatpump with a normal lifespan of twenty years or even more. However, you'll require to factor in the cost of gas, gas oil or timber and the additional devices required for installment and operation such as air ducts and air flow systems.

Environment
Heat pumps work well in moderate environments and utilize less resource power than heaters. However, if your region is extremely chilly, you may require to buy a common gas heating system instead.



Furnaces give warm, relaxing heat and normally supply quick home heating to increase indoor temperatures. These systems can be used with a variety of gas kinds, including gas, gas, oil or electricity.

They eat much more energy than heatpump-- approximately 3x as much-- and require ductwork that's pricey to set up or retrofit. They're also extra costly to maintain, as they can cause air high quality problems and create greenhouse gas emissions.

Individual Preferences
Heating systems can be extremely energy effective when powered by natural gas, gas or oil, yet they aren't as power effective as heat pumps in frigid climates. They can also be extra costly to mount, calling for gas lines and air flow systems.

Nevertheless, heaters often tend to call for much less maintenance, which can cause reduced continuous expenses. They generate fewer greenhouse gases and are more trustworthy than heat pumps throughout extreme weather.

Electric heat pumps are much more functional in creating interior comfort since they can additionally act as ac system during warmer months. They can be easier to preserve, needing only regular air filter modifications and periodic vacuuming.

If you prefer the convenience of a solitary system that does it all, think about a hybrid home heating service that sets a heating system with an electric heat pump. These systems can immediately switch over in between both heating choices based on your home's demands and temperature conditions, making the most of performance and financial savings.
